Students are
going to roam around the corridors every day and they’re bound to look at these
posters. Even if they do not understand the message then, later in life the
posters are going to exhibit the impact. Here’s a list of some of the two-word
inspirational messages that every school must give space to on its walls.
·
Trust
yourself: It is very
important to have faith in yourself and believe that you are capable. Trusting
yourself is the first step towards achieving your ambition of life and hence,
students must be strengthened with the self-confidence right from the
beginning.
·
Keep
calm: In the hours of
misery and troubles, calmness is the key. Schools must foster the importance of
calmness into students so that they can always think rationally-even during
wars and demise. Some of the international
schools in Noida even include meditational exercises in morning assemblies
to make students practice calmness.
·
Think
positive: We cannot
escape from hardships and distress, but we can encourage ourselves by always
thinking in the positive direction. Thinking positively makes us affirmative
about a general situation and it leads to a happy and confident state of mind.
·
Be
kind: Kindness has no
substitution. Even when you’ve acquired a superior position in life, you should
never look down on anyone. Be generous to people as well as animals around for
a symbiotic and harmonic relationship with other living beings.
